One of the great things they do every year is the burglar box. Here's how it works:
Did you buy a new tv for Christmas? New appliances, or maybe a new bike? Great! I'm sure your family will really enjoy it. Now what of those big giant boxes that held that new gift? Most people just walk those boxes out to the curb, to wait for the trash to come pick em up. What most people may not realize is that those big boxes act as calling cards to burglars who may be looking for their next target. Enter the OCSO Burglar Box.
Burglar boxes are large dumpsters, employed by Law Enforcement, and strategically placed around town, in order for residents to take those large boxes and help keep their homes safe.
